ABS-CBN presents a new, powerful story about two families who are linked by both love and the law, and a disconcerting past marked by poverty and desperation in the afternoon family drama series “Sandugo,” which starts airing on Kapamilya Gold this Monday (September 30).

“Sandugo” features Ejay Falcon and Aljur Abrenica in their starring roles as fraternal twins who will become mortal enemies, with a powerhouse cast composed of Vina Morales, Ariel Rivera, Gardo Versoza, Elisse Joson, Jessy Mendiola, and Cherry Pie Picache.

The new Dreamscape offering revolves around fraternal twins Julius Caesar and Aristotle, fondly called JC and Aris, who have been partners through thick and thin as children.

A regrettable and heartbreaking decision leads to the brothers’ separation.


While JC (Ejay) becomes an NBI agent, Aris lives a life of crime and turns into a syndicate leader.

Brought together again by fate, the two unknowing twins’ new relationship is charged with extreme hostility – going head-to-head from opposing sides of the law without knowledge of each other’s true identities.

“Sandugo” is directed by Darnel Joy R. Villaflor and Ram Tolentino and produced by Dreamscape Entertainment. It also stars Arlene Muhlach, Cogie Domingo, Dido Dela Paz, Jeric Raval, Maika Rivera, Mark Lapid, Nanding Josef, Ali Abinal, Reign Parani, Karina Bautista, Aljon Mendoza, and Ogie Diaz.
